R. Allen and D. Garlan, A formal basis for architectural connection, ACM Transactions on Software Engineering and Methodology, vol.6, issue.3, 1997.
DOI : 10.1145/258077.258078

URL : https://hal.archives-ouvertes.fr/hal-00444067

F. Baader, D. Calvanese, D. L. Mcguinness, D. Nardi, and P. F. Patel-schneider, The Description Logic Handbook, 2003.
DOI : 10.1017/CBO9780511711787

B. Mokhtar, S. Preuveneers, D. Georgantas, N. Issarny, V. Berbers et al., EASY: Efficient semAntic Service discoverY in pervasive computing environments with QoS and context support, Journal of Systems and Software, vol.81, issue.5, 2008.
DOI : 10.1016/j.jss.2007.07.030

URL : https://hal.archives-ouvertes.fr/inria-00415930

A. Bennaceur, G. S. Blair, F. Chauvel, G. Huang, N. Georgantas et al., Towards an Architecture for Runtime Interoperability, Proceedings of ISoLA, 2010.
DOI : 10.1007/978-3-642-16561-0_23

URL : https://hal.archives-ouvertes.fr/inria-00512446

A. Bertolino, P. Inverardi, P. Pelliccione, and M. Tivoli, Automatic synthesis of behavior protocols for composable web-services, Proceedings of the 7th joint meeting of the European software engineering conference and the ACM SIGSOFT symposium on The foundations of software engineering on European software engineering conference and foundations of software engineering symposium, ESEC/FSE '09, 2009.
DOI : 10.1145/1595696.1595719

URL : https://hal.archives-ouvertes.fr/inria-00415421

G. Blair, M. Paolucci, P. Grace, and N. Georgantas, Interoperability in Complex Distributed Systems, SFM-11: 11th International Issarny, Bennaceur, and Bromberg School on Formal Methods for the Design of Computer, Communication and Software Systems ? Connectors for Eternal Networked Software Systems, 2011.
DOI : 10.1007/978-3-642-21455-4_1

URL : https://hal.archives-ouvertes.fr/inria-00629057

Y. D. Bromberg, Solutions to middleware heterogeneity in open networked environment, 2006.

Y. D. Bromberg, P. Grace, and L. Réveilì-ere, Starlink: Runtime Interoperability between Heterogeneous Middleware Protocols, 2011 31st International Conference on Distributed Computing Systems, 2011.
DOI : 10.1109/ICDCS.2011.65

URL : https://hal.archives-ouvertes.fr/inria-00594307

Y. D. Bromberg and V. Issarny, INDISS: Interoperable Discovery System for Networked Services, Proceedings of Middleware, 2005.
DOI : 10.1007/978-3-540-39800-4_1

URL : https://hal.archives-ouvertes.fr/hal-00353571

Y. D. Bromberg, L. Réveilì-ere, J. L. Lawall, and G. Muller, Automatic Generation of Network Protocol Gateways, Proceedings of Middleware, 2009.
DOI : 10.1007/978-3-642-10445-9_2

URL : https://hal.archives-ouvertes.fr/hal-00405911

K. L. Calvert and S. S. Lam, Formal methods for protocol conversion, IEEE Journal on Selected Areas in Communications, vol.8, issue.1, 1990.
DOI : 10.1109/49.46852

L. Cavallaro, E. D. Nitto, and M. Pradella, An Automatic Approach to Enable Replacement of Conversational Services, Proceedings of ICSOC/ServiceWave, 2009.
DOI : 10.1007/978-3-642-10383-4_11

E. Cimpian and A. Mocan, WSMX Process Mediation Based on Choreographies, Proceedings of Business Process Management Workshop, 2005.
DOI : 10.1007/11678564_12

G. Denaro, M. Pezzè, and D. Tosi, Ensuring interoperable service-oriented systems through engineered self-healing, Proceedings of the 7th joint meeting of the European software engineering conference and the ACM SIGSOFT symposium on The foundations of software engineering on European software engineering conference and foundations of software engineering symposium, ESEC/FSE '09, 2009.
DOI : 10.1145/1595696.1595734

N. Drummond, A. L. Rector, R. Stevens, G. Moulton, M. Horridge et al., Putting OWL in order: Patterns for sequences in OWL, Proceedings of OWLED, 2006.

J. Euzenat and P. Shvaiko, Ontology matching, 2007.
DOI : 10.1007/978-3-642-38721-0

URL : https://hal.archives-ouvertes.fr/hal-00918122

F. Howar, M. Merten, J. N. Steffen, and B. , Introduction to automata learning, SFM-11: 11th International School on Formal Methods for the Design of Computer, Communication and Software Systems ? Connectors for Eternal Networked Software Systems, 2011.
URL : https://hal.archives-ouvertes.fr/hal-00647729

C. A. Flores-cortés, G. S. Blair, and P. Grace, An Adaptive Middleware to Overcome Service Discovery Heterogeneity in Mobile Ad Hoc Environments, IEEE Distributed Systems Online, vol.8, issue.7, 2007.
DOI : 10.1109/MDSO.2007.41

H. Foster, S. Uchitel, J. Magee, and J. Kramer, LTSA-WS, Proceeding of the 28th international conference on Software engineering , ICSE '06, 2006.
DOI : 10.1145/1134285.1134408

P. Grace, G. S. Blair, and S. Samuel, ReMMoC: A Reflective Middleware to Support Mobile Client Interoperability, Proceedings of CoopIS, 2003.
DOI : 10.1007/978-3-540-39964-3_75

P. Grace, N. Georgantas, A. Bennaceur, G. Blair, F. Chauvel et al., The CONNECT Architecture, SFM-11: 11th International School on Formal Methods for the Design of Computer, Communication and Software Systems ? Connectors for Eternal Networked Software Systems, 2011.
DOI : 10.1007/978-3-642-21455-4_2

URL : https://hal.archives-ouvertes.fr/inria-00586638

P. Green and J. , Protocol Conversion, IEEE Transactions on Communications, vol.34, issue.3, 1986.
DOI : 10.1109/TCOM.1986.1096529

C. A. Hoare, Communicating sequential processes, Communications of the ACM (CACM), vol.21, issue.8, 1978.

F. Howar, B. Jonsson, M. Merten, B. Steffen, and S. Cassel, On handling data in automata learning -considerations from the connect perspective, Proceedings of ISoLA, 2010.
URL : https://hal.archives-ouvertes.fr/hal-00647734

P. Inverardi, R. Spalazzese, and M. Tivoli, Application-Layer Connector Synthesis, SFM-11: 11th International School on Formal Methods for the Design of Computer, Communication and Software Systems ? Connectors for Eternal Networked Software Systems, 2011.
DOI : 10.1007/978-3-642-21455-4_5

URL : https://hal.archives-ouvertes.fr/inria-00620465

V. Issarny, M. Caporuscio, and N. Georgantas, A Perspective on the Future of Middleware-based Software Engineering, Future of Software Engineering (FOSE '07), 2007.
DOI : 10.1109/FOSE.2007.2

URL : https://hal.archives-ouvertes.fr/inria-00415919

R. Kumar, S. Nelvagal, and S. I. Marcus, A discrete event systems approach for protocol conversion, Discrete Event Dynamic Systems, vol.7, 1997.

S. S. Lam, Protocol conversion, IEEE Transactions on Software Engineering, vol.14, issue.3, 1988.
DOI : 10.1109/32.4655

N. Limam, J. Ziembicki, R. Ahmed, Y. Iraqi, T. Li et al., OSDA: Open service discovery architecture for efficient cross-domain service provisioning, Computer Communications, vol.30, issue.3, 2007.
DOI : 10.1016/j.comcom.2005.11.017

URL : https://hal.archives-ouvertes.fr/hal-01165443

B. H. Liskov and J. M. Wing, A behavioral notion of subtyping, ACM Transactions on Programming Languages and Systems, vol.16, issue.6, 1994.
DOI : 10.1145/197320.197383

J. Magee and J. Kramer, Concurrency : State models and Java programs, Hoboken (N.J, p.Wiley, 2006.

N. R. Mehta, N. Medvidovic, and S. Phadke, Towards a taxonomy of software connectors, Proceedings of the 22nd international conference on Software engineering , ICSE '00, 2000.
DOI : 10.1145/337180.337201

F. Menge, Enterprise Service Bus. In: Free and open source software conference, 2007.

J. Nakazawa, H. Tokuda, W. K. Edwards, and U. Ramachandran, A Bridging Framework for Universal Interoperability in Pervasive Systems, 26th IEEE International Conference on Distributed Computing Systems (ICDCS'06), 2006.
DOI : 10.1109/ICDCS.2006.5

H. R. Nezhad, B. Benatallah, A. Martens, F. Curbera, and F. Casati, Semiautomated adaptation of service interactions, Proceedings of WWW, 2007.

E. D. Nitto and D. S. Rosenblum, Exploiting ADLs to specify architectural styles induced by middleware infrastructures, Proceedings of the 21st international conference on Software engineering, ICSE '99, 1999.
DOI : 10.1145/302405.302406

K. Okumura, A formal protocol conversion method, Proceedings of SIGCOMM, 1986.

M. Paolucci, T. Kawamura, T. R. Payne, and K. P. Sycara, Semantic Matching of Web Services Capabilities, Proceedings of ISWC, 2002.
DOI : 10.1007/3-540-48005-6_26

S. Ponnekanti and A. Fox, Interoperability Among Independently Evolving Web Services, Proceedings of Middleware, 2004.
DOI : 10.1007/BFb0053382

URL : http://citeseerx.ist.psu.edu/viewdoc/summary?doi=10.1.1.403.4840

P. G. Raverdy, V. Issarny, R. Chibout, and A. De-la-chapelle, A multi-protocol approach to service discovery and access in pervasive environments, Proceedings of MobiQuitous, 2006.

M. Román, R. H. Campbell, and F. Kon, Reflective middleware: From your desk to your hand, IEEE Distributed Systems Online, vol.2, issue.5, 2001.

R. Spalazzese and P. Inverardi, Mediating Connector Patterns for Components Interoperability, Proceedings of ECSA, 2010.
DOI : 10.1007/11678564_12

URL : https://hal.archives-ouvertes.fr/inria-00512435

R. Spalazzese, P. Inverardi, and V. Issarny, Towards a formalization of mediating connectors for on the fly interoperability, 2009 Joint Working IEEE/IFIP Conference on Software Architecture & European Conference on Software Architecture, 2009.
DOI : 10.1109/WICSA.2009.5290664

URL : https://hal.archives-ouvertes.fr/inria-00404308

B. Spitznagel and D. Garlan, A compositional formalization of connector wrappers, 25th International Conference on Software Engineering, 2003. Proceedings., 2003.
DOI : 10.1109/ICSE.2003.1201216

M. Stollberg, E. Cimpian, A. Mocan, and D. Fensel, A Semantic Web Mediation Architecture, Proceedings of CSWWS, 2006.
DOI : 10.1007/978-0-387-34347-1_2

R. Studer, V. R. Benjamins, and D. Fensel, Knowledge engineering, Data & Knowledge Engineering, 1998.

R. N. Taylor, N. Medvidovic, and E. M. Dashofy, Software architecture, Proceedings of the 7th joint meeting of the European software engineering conference and the ACM SIGSOFT symposium on The foundations of software engineering on European software engineering conference and foundations of software engineering symposium, ESEC/FSE '09, 2009.
DOI : 10.1145/1595696.1595754

URL : https://hal.archives-ouvertes.fr/hal-00444077

R. Vaculín and K. P. Sycara, Towards automatic mediation of OWL-S process models, IEEE International Conference on Web Services (ICWS 2007), 2007.
DOI : 10.1109/ICWS.2007.177

D. M. Yellin and R. E. Strom, Protocol specifications and component adaptors, ACM Transactions on Programming Languages and Systems, vol.19, issue.2, 1997.
DOI : 10.1145/244795.244801

F. Zhu, M. Mutka, and L. Ni, Service discovery in pervasive computing environments, 2005.